Binary sorting in python

WebBinary search is a fundamental algorithm used in computer science to efficiently search through a sorted dataset. In this guide, we’ll explain the concept of binary search and provide code examples in Python and JavaScript. What is Binary Search? Binary search is an algorithm that searches for a specific value within a sorted dataset. WebBinary Search is a searching algorithm for finding an element's position in a sorted array. In this approach, the element is always searched in the middle of a portion of an array. Binary search can be implemented only …

Python Program for Binary Insertion Sort - TutorialsPoint

WebApr 16, 2024 · Python Program to Sort using a Binary Search Tree - When it is required to sort a binary search tree, a class is created, and methods are defined inside it that … WebJan 10, 2024 · 1. Time complexities of different data structures 2. Akra-Bazzi method for finding the time complexities 3. Know Your Sorting Algorithm Set 1 (Sorting Weapons used by Programming Languages) 4. Sorting objects using In-Place sorting algorithm 5. What is Sorting in DSA Sorting meaning 6. fnac lunch box https://scarlettplus.com

Complexity Analysis of Binary Search - GeeksforGeeks

Web选择排序(Selection Sort) 这是一种简单直观的排序算法。在未排序序列中找到最大(小)元素,存放到排序序列的起始位置,然后,再从剩余未排序元素中继续寻找最大(小)元素,然后放到已排序序列的末尾。依次类推,直至所有元素均排序完毕。 WebApr 12, 2024 · Binary search is an efficient search algorithm that can significantly reduce the time complexity of searching for a particular element in a sorted array. In Python, … WebMar 21, 2024 · A Sorting Algorithm is used to rearrange a given array or list of elements according to a comparison operator on the elements. The comparison operator is used to decide the new order of elements in the respective data structure. For Example: The below list of characters is sorted in increasing order of their ASCII values. green solutions northglenn

Complexity Analysis of Binary Search - GeeksforGeeks

Category:Python Program for Binary Insertion Sort - GeeksforGeeks

Tags:Binary sorting in python

Binary sorting in python

Bubble Sort (With Code in Python/C++/Java/C)

WebSep 17, 2024 · Python bin() function returns the binary string of a given integer.. Syntax: bin(a) WebMar 17, 2024 · The Selection Sort algorithm sorts maintain two parts. The first part that is already sorted. The second part is yet to be sorted. The algorithm works by repeatedly finding the minimum element (considering ascending order) from the unsorted part and putting it at the end of the sorted part. arr [] = 64 25 12 22 11 // Find the minimum …

Binary sorting in python

Did you know?

WebApr 8, 2010 · The underlying data structure storing each BinaryTreeNode is a dictionary, given it offers optimal O (1) lookups. I've also implemented depth-first and breadth-first traversals. These are very common operations performed on trees. WebDec 20, 2024 · Python Program for Binary Insertion Sort Python Server Side Programming Programming In this article, we will learn about the solution to the problem …

WebOct 5, 2012 · In Python 3 there is no cmp argument for the sorted function (nor for list.sort ). According to the docs, the signature is now sorted (iterable, *, key=None, reverse=False), so you have to use a key function to do a custom sort. The docs suggest: Use functools.cmp_to_key () to convert an old-style cmp function to a key function. Here's an … Web2 days ago · Python lists have a built-in list.sort() method that modifies the list in-place. There is also a sorted() built-in function that builds a new sorted list from an iterable. In …

WebApr 4, 2024 · At its core, heap sort is a sorting algorithm that organizes the elements in an array to be sorted into a binary heap and then sorts the heap by repeatedly moving the largest element from the heap and inserting it into the array being sorted. This article will unpack the definition of the heap sort algorithm, including all its operations. Web2 days ago · Binary Sequence Types — bytes, bytearray, memoryview ¶ The core built-in types for manipulating binary data are bytes and bytearray. They are supported by …

WebMar 31, 2009 · A binary search is when you start with the middle of a sorted list, and see whether that's greater than or less than the value you're looking for, which determines whether the value is in the first or second half of the list. Jump to the half way through the sublist, and compare again etc.

WebJan 11, 2024 · Below is the step-by-step procedure to find the given target element using binary search: Iteration 1: Array: 2, 5, 8, 12, 16, 23, 38, 56, 72, 91 Select the middle element. ( here 16) Since 23 is greater than 16, so we divide the array into two halves and consider the sub-array after element 16. fnac louis chedidWebApr 4, 2024 · Heap sort is an essential algorithm in that process. At its core, heap sort is a sorting algorithm that organizes the elements in an array to be sorted into a binary … fnac lyon bellecour horairesWebToday, we will learn a very fast searching algorithm – the binary search algorithm in Python. We will see its logic, how to write it in Python and what makes it so fast. The … green solution software gmbhWeb1 - Languages - C++, Kotlin, Java, Python, Shell Scripting. 2- Technologies and Frameworks - Linux, Git, Robot Operating System (ROS) 3 - Data … fnac location ordinateurWebMar 21, 2024 · Binary Search based problems: Find a peak element in a given array Check for Majority Element in a sorted array K-th Element of Two Sorted Arrays Find the number of zeroes Find the Rotation Count in Rotated Sorted array Find the point where a monotonically increasing function becomes positive first time Median of two sorted arrays green solutions new yorkWebA binary search is an algorithm to find a particular element in the list. Suppose we have a list of thousand elements, and we need to get an index position of a particular element. We can find the element's index position … green solutions remodeling marylandWebJul 28, 2014 · Binary Insertion Sort find use binary search to find the proper location to insert the selected item at each iteration. In normal insertion, sort it takes O (i) (at ith iteration) in worst case. we can reduce it to O (logi) by using binary search. Python def … Binary insertion sort is a sorting algorithm which is similar to the insertion sort, but … There are n stairs, a person standing at the bottom wants to reach the top. The … green solutions of florida llc